Thalia Elementary School held a fantastically successful food drive to benefit the SCA’s Beach Bag Collection Drive. In one week, the school brought in more than 3,500 food items to be donated to local students in need.

To cheer on students and staff, principal Pam Pastros and assistant principal Peggy Simeone brought out their best food-donating outfits.

In addition, the school hosted its annual Thalia’s Egg Drop, where students and staff could drop eggs from the roof to see whose would land at the bottom unscathed. Third-grade teacher Christine Lowman took part in the event, and got to show off her egg drop device and egg.
